Christmas: A Celebration Of God's Love

Jesus is the reason for this season, Christ is at the center of "Christ-mas", but the tragedy of this season is that we ignore the celebrant and focus on the celebration! This is the Lord's birthday, the purpose of this celebration is CHRIST. Imagine a birthday where people walk into the birthday venue and ignore the BIRTHDAY boy or gal and just went straight for the food and drinks and all that accompany the day without saying HAPPY BIRTHDAY to the celebrant?

This is what happens this season when all our thoughts are on the celebrations, the drinking, the partying, the shopping and all great things we do this season that ends with 'ing', and not on the reason for the season: JESUS! And this is where Christmas ought to be reinvented in our heart, it is a season of celebration of God's love which brought salvation to humanity and reconciliation between God and man!

The angel Gabriel announced to the world the purpose for this season in Matthew 1:20-21, _But while he thought on these things, behold, the angel of the Lord appeared unto him in a dream, saying, Joseph, thou son of David, fear not to take unto thee Mary thy wife: for that which is conceived in her is of the Holy Ghost. And she shall bring forth a son, and thou shalt call his name Jesus: for he shall save his people from their sins_

This was the reason the savior was born: for the salvation of humanity, and this is the reason we celebrate Christmas! The angel announced to the world, "glory to God in the highest, and on earth peace, good will toward men" (Luke 2:14). During this season humanity receives a new lease of life!

Christmas dress, food, drinks, shopping, and all that we do during this yuletide season all have their place, but most importantly the highest place and priority must be given to the one who is at the center of it all: JESUS CHRIST! The best Christmas is the one celebrated by developing intimacy with the celebrant - JESUS CHRIST!

This is why this season we must come to understand the depth of God's love that was poured out for us. CHRISTMAS IS A CELEBRATION OF GOD'S LOVE! The Christmas story and journey all started in John 3:16, 'For God so loved the world, that he gave his only begotten Son, that whosoever believeth in him should not perish, but have everlasting life"! This was what birth the most important time in human history: GOD'S LOVE! Without God's love, there would have been no Christmas, God's love was what brought forth God's son and God's son was the one who saved humanity, without his LOVE we would have been lost.
